NIFL Premiership side Warrenpoint Town have announced the signing of Adam Wixted.

Wixted was with Athlone Town last season and he helped the Midlanders to a seventh place finish in the First Division in 2021.

“I am delighted to have secured the services of Adam, he will add a new dimension to our attacking options. Adam is a quality player and one we feel will fit in with and add to the current group,” manager Barry Gray said, speaking to the club’s media team.

The 26 year old began his career with Derby County before returning to Ireland in 2014 to sign for Drogheda United. He has since had spells with Bohemians, Bray Wanderers and Sligo Rovers before his move to the Point.

Warrenpoint are currently bottom of the NIFL Premiership table, four points behind Portadown at the midway point of the season.
